Senior Uniform Y7-12

2018 Senior Uniform Years 7-12

All students who attend Akaroa Area School are to wear the correct uniform. Students may choose from all uniform options available. All items must be clearly named.

Summer – Terms 1 and 4

Sunhat Plain navy bucket hat, compulsory in Terms 1 and 4
Shirt/blouse White short sleeve shirt/fitted blouse
Pullover Navy jersey or Merino V neck pullover
Skirt/
Shorts/Skort
Navy blue school two pleat skirt, shorts (button and fly type, no elastic) or skort (combined skirt and shorts)
Socks Navy blue short socks
Shoes/Sandals Substantial black shoes (not boots, sports shoes, skate-type shoes, ballet, slip on or canvas) or black sandals All footwear must be low heeled. Please note covered shoes must be worn in all specialist rooms.
Tie Red/Navy optional (only available through the school office)
School Dress Jacket   Years 11-13 Navy Jacket with embroidered school logo School responsibilities or representatives honours may be embroidered with school approval Available by order through the school office

Winter – Terms 2 and 3

Beanie (Optional) Plain navy beanie
Scarf (Optional) Plain navy or navy/red
Shirt/blouse White long or short sleeve shirt/fitted blouse
Pullover Navy jersey or Merino V neck pullover
Skirt Navy blue two pleat skirt.   Length to be no shorter than 5cm off the ground when kneeling
Trousers Black dress trousers
Shorts Navy blue school shorts (button and fly type, no elastic)
Socks/tights Navy blue socks with double red band at the top / Navy knee length socks or navy tights
Shoes Substantial black shoes (not boots, sports shoes, skate-type shoes, ballet, slip on or canvas) All footwear must be low heeled. Please note covered shoes must be worn in all specialist rooms.
Tie (optional) Red/Navy  (only available through the school office)
Jacket Navy or plain black jacket or parka
School Dress Jacket Years 11-13 Navy Jacket with embroidered school logo School responsibilities or representatives honours may be embroidered with school approval. Available by order through the school office

Physical Education Uniform

Shirt Red sports shirt with school logo. Can be purchased from school office ($30)
Shorts Navy shorts with logo. Can be purchased from school office ($30)
Socks White in terms 1 and 4, Rugby socks may be worn in terms 2 and 3.
Shoes Sports shoes (not skate-type shoes), preferably white-soled or non-marking
Togs Terms 1&4 Suitable swimming togs (not bikini or casual/PE shorts) Rash tops can be worn. Shoulder length hair to be worn under a cap or tied back.

Supplementary (all pupils)

Jewellery (with the exception of Year 13)
Jewellery is not permitted, except for a watch, one ear stud or keeper in each ear. Wearing a necklace may be permitted for religious or cultural reasons. Additional jewellery may be confiscated.

Make-up (with the exception of Year 13)
No make-up may be worn. This includes nail polish.

Hair
Hair must be neat, clean and tidy.

Names on Clothing
All items of clothing and equipment must be clearly named.

Sports Grounds
SHOES MUST BE WORN AT ALL TIMES ON THE SPORTS FIELD FOR SAFETY. Students playing on the sports field in muddy conditions must change from their School shoes. They may also change from uniform to a suitable alternative.

Personal Property
Personal ghetto blasters and docks are not permitted at school or on school trips. Students who wish to listen to music at school or on trips may bring an MP3/iPod etc, which should be clearly named or identifiable.

Uniform
All students from Year 7 to Year 12 who attend Akaroa Area School are expected to wear the correct uniform on their way to and from school and during school hours.  The School reserves the right to take appropriate action against students who do not meet these uniform requirements.

Confectionery
For health reasons chewing gum, and confectionery may not be consumed during the school day. Water, milk and natural juices are the only drinks allowed during school hours.
